AI Summary
- Urges the Office of the Secretary of State and the Board of Regents of the University System of Georgia to collaborate on exploring the future of the Georgia Capitol Museum and the potential creation of a State Museum of Georgia History
- Calls for involvement from the General Assembly, the Governor's Office, university leaders, corporate leaders, and historical societies in the exploration effort
- Notes that Georgia, chartered in 1732 as one of the original 13 colonies and now the ninth most populous state, lacks a dedicated, comprehensive museum documenting its history
- Envisions a museum covering social, cultural, and political history from Georgia's first Native American inhabitants to the present day
- Adopted by the Georgia Senate; sponsored by Senators Hooks (14th), Hill (4th), and Williams (19th)
